Bio

I am a health economist by training and leading a research group at the University of Eastern Finland (UEF) focusing on the data-driven health economics and outcomes research (HEOR). Currently, we are studying e.g. the health economic aspects of precision and digital public health approaches in the prevention and treatment of type 2 diabetes. I am also a Head of UEF House of Effectiveness, which is a multidisciplinary network promoting the value-based approaches in social and health care in Finland by facilitating an annual national meeting and providing education related to the topic of interest. In addition, I am acting as a scientific advisor e.g. for the Centre of Expertise for Impact Investing at the Ministry of Economic Affairs and Employment of Finland. In addition, I have experience about the commercialization of research transferring science into practice in the generation of real-world data and data-driven insight in health care. Specialties: Pharmacoeconomics, Health Economics, Effectiveness Research, Innovative Payment Models, Economic Evaluation of Health Technologies, Health Technology Assessment, Real-World Data Analytics, Digital health & Value-based Health Care.
